      <title>AHRQ Common Formats Version 1.1 Released.</title>
      <link>https://www.psoppc.org/web/patientsafety/version-1.1</link>
      <guid isPermaLink="true">https://www.psoppc.org/web/patientsafety/version-1.1</guid>
      <description>Common Formats Version 1.1 is now available, and replaces Version 1.0. Through a contract with the Agency for Healthcare Research and Quality (AHRQ), the National Quality Forum (NQF) solicited feedback on the formats from private sector organizations and individuals. The NQF, a nonprofit organization that focuses on healthcare quality, then convened an expert panel to review the comments received, and provide feedback to AHRQ. Based on the expert panel's feedback, AHRQ further revised and refined the Common Formats that are now available as Version 1.1. This version includes electronic standards.</description>

      <title>CHPSO Joins Nationwide Alliance With Other PSOs.</title>
      <guid isPermaLink="false">97d80561-5daa-4797-86ca-fe6db202ee66</guid>
      <description>To better serve members, the California Hospital Patient Safety Organization (CHPSO) has allied with several other hospital association-sponsored patient safety organizations (PSOs) and Quantros to share incident report data with identifiers of hospital and providers removed. The new Nationwide Alliance of PSOs (NAPSO (tm)) already includes 700 hospitals. This alliance will accelerate progress toward identifying and understanding risks, and acting to eliminate preventable harm to hospital patients. The data sharing is made possible through provisions in the Patient Safety and Quality Improvement Act, and will maintain strict and extensive protections afforded information reported to PSOs.</description>
